Los Angeles County, CA June 6, 2006 Election
 Smart Voter Emily Didinger Baker

Candidate for
Member, Republican Party County Central Committee; County of Los Angeles; Assembly District 53

Biographical Highlights
  • Occupation: Attorney
  • I am a South Bay Local, Graduating from Mira Costa High School in 1996
  • I earned my BA in Political Science from Cal State Long Beach
  • In 2001 I worked for Congressman Steve Horn from the 36th district, a wonderful republican and congressman
  • I earned my J.D. from Southwesten University School of Law in May 2005 and became a member of the California State Bar in November 2005
Top Priorities if Elected
  • I am interested in bringing a younger and more accessible side to the Republican Party
  • This party can revitalize itself in California, but to do it we need to reach out to conservatives of all ages and get them voting
  • California conservatives are a different breed, through great candidates California can become a very strong red state
